| Level of Course Unit | Short Cycle | Objectives of the Course | Research activity, which is a systematic effort to get to know the person's living space and find solutions to the problems he encounters, is one of the indispensable pillars of human life and higher education. In this course, students will learn how to choose a topic for the production of a scientific text. Beginning with the question, they will be informed about the techniques required for research and writing. | Name of Lecturer(s) | Öğr. Gör. | Mode of Delivery | Second Education | Prerequisites and co-requisities | None | Recommended Optional Programme Components | None | Course Contents | In the course, the steps such as collecting and compiling the data necessary for a scientific study and finally putting the data into writing will be explained and information will be given about the whole of the activities that form the infrastructure of scientific work. | Weekly Detailed Course Contents | |
1 | Terminology, basic consept
| | | 2 | What is the research (problem, observation, hypothesis, accuracy, objectivity, criticism, generalization, allowance)
| | | 3 | Research types
| | | 4 | Data collection
| | | 5 | Research phase: Choose of subject, line off subject, hypothesize, make plan, reference to collect, reading, make a note and writing.
| | | 6 | Choosing subject and preparer subject, develop method.
| | | 7 | Data collection about research problem and develop method | | | 8 | Midterm Exam
| | | 9 | Reference collection, utilization library and internet.
| | | 10 | Writing rules, to make a report, text transfer.
| | | 11 | Data Analysis, to turn findings to account
| | | 12 | Table and figure
| | | 13 | Statistical evaluation of data
| | | 14 | Prepare references (Bibliography), evaluation of scientific paper, spell rules.
| | | 15 | Literature review (critical review) | | | 16 | Final Exam | | |
